Williams ‘looking for a step change'
Although Paddy Lowe is expecting a fierce battle behind F1's top three teams, he is hoping that a 'step change' in performance can keep Williams in the hunt. Williams became the second team to launch their 2018 challenger, taking the covers off the Halo-adorned FW41 in London on Thursday. The car is the first designed under Lowe's watch following the technical chief's move from Mercedes. And while Lowe acknowledges that Williams are set to face still competition this season, he believes Williams can step up to the challenge.
